● Identify thhe most common type of pathogen responsible for acute gastroenteritis.
-Viral: Norovirus (Leading cause for adults)
-Rotovirus (Leading cause for peds up to 2 years old)

● Describe thhe difference between Irritable Bowel Disease (IBS) & Inflammatory Bowel Disorder (IBD).
-IBS (Irritable bowel syndrome): disorder of bowel function not from anatomic abnormality
+S/S: result from disordered sensation or abnormal function of thhe small & large bowel
-IBD (Inflammatory bowel disease): chronic immunologic disease that manifests in intestinal inflammation
● Discuss two common Inflammatory Bowel Diseases.
-Ulcerative colitis (UC): thhe mucosal surface of thhe colon is inflamed & ultimately results in friability, erosions, & bleeding.
-Crohns (CD): thhe inflammation extends deeper into thhe intestinal wall & can involve all or any layer of thhe bowel wall & any portion of thhe GI tract from thhe mouth to thhe anus.
● Discuss thhe difference between sensorineural & conductive hearing loss.
- Sensorineural: Results from deterioration of cochlea
-Loss of hair cells form thhe organ of Corti
-Gradual & progressive
-Not correctable but preventable
- Conductive: Obstruction between middle & outer ear
-Most types are reversible
● Identify thhe triad of symptoms associated with Meniere's disease.
-Meniere’s Disease: Sensory disorder of labyrinth (semi-circular canal system) & cochlea
-S/S:
-Vertigo
-Hearing loss
-Tinnitus
